Catt. Blooms

I had a Cattlaya bloom last x-mas and it only lasted 1 1/2 weeks. I have another blooming now and its lasted over 3 weeks. And smells beautiful....
Is there a adverage time span for buds on catts?????? I have been using worm tea on it.... Would this make a difference????????????

Dan, Cattlayas flowers (my favorite) don't last very long, unfortunately. Less than a month, more like 3 weeks is what I've read and experienced. I know Jerry has mentioned that when he brings his orchids to shows, he'll spray them with worm tea and that perks up the orchids. I never spray the flowers. I've read that flowers last longer if you don't mist them, don't know first-hand though.
